Been kicking around ideas for a future project. Does anyone here have any experience with the 9x57 Mauser? I'm thinking if a guy did one with a .358" bore(vs. the original .356") he could basically duplicate .358 Win performance at lower pressure and still be ok with factory 9x57 ammo(assuming he lived in Wonderland and actually came across some for something that out of the mainstream)..
Tim, you are about 18 months behind me. I had the exact game plan. I bought a .358 bore barrel and a 9x57 reamer from PT&D. The barrel went on a FN military action and in a nice, slim stock. Unfortunately, it in no way resembles the beauty SSB has, but does very nicely in the field.
The brass is necked up 8X57 and I settled on the 250 gr Hornady RN bullet and a 246 gr cast bullet. They shoot close enough together that there is no need for a scope zero change. I had a very educational discussion with some knowledgeable people on the German Rifle forum...check this thread out:

I got my rifle ready after our season started, but still had an opportunity to blood it. I can only say that a 250 gr RN at 2250 fps makes a remarkable impression on a WT buck!
